    Senior Andrew Wilson was named the CSCAA Swimmer of the Year after helping the Emory Men's Swimming & Diving program to its first-ever National Championship. Wilson won three individual titles and assisted on a pair of relay championships, setting new Division III records in all five events. Wilson took home gold in the 200 IM (1.44.18), 100 Breaststroke (50.94) and 200 Breaststroke (1:50.80) and swam the breaststroke leg in the 200 Medley (1:26.14) and 400 Medley (3:10.51) relays. Wilson's mark in the 100 Breast was one of the fastest ever recorded in the world as he became just the fifth person ever to record a time under the 51 seconds mark in a 100 SCY Breaststroke event. In the 200 Breast, Wilson's time is tied for the sixth-fastest in the world all-time.

    Senior Andrew Wilson had a meet for the ages this past weekend at the Miami Invitational in Oxford, OH. Wilson set three individual Division III records and set two more DIII records in a pair of relays to help Emory to a second place finish at the meet. Individually, Wilson posted times of 1:45.57 in the 200 IM, 51.14 in the 100 Breast and 1:51.15 in the 200 Breast, winning each event. He swam the breaststroke leg in both the 200 and Medley Relays, helping both relays record times of 1:26.74 and 3:13.00.
